About water mitigation
Water mitigation refers to the emergency steps taken to stop water damage from getting worse, distinct from the later restoration and repair work. In Katy, mitigation calls frequently follow burst PEX or copper lines that fail during winter freezes, or supply line failures behind washing machines in homes throughout Cinco Ranch and Grand Lakes. The mitigation phase focuses on stopping the source, extracting water, and setting drying equipment quickly enough to prevent secondary damage like mold or warped flooring.
Insurance companies often specifically require documented mitigation efforts within the first 24 to 48 hours of a loss, since failure to mitigate can affect claim outcomes.
